Step-by-step explanation:
Given: A block of wood is a cube whose side is x in. long.
Then according to the question, the dimensions of the remaining block be x, x-1,x-3
Then volume of the remaining block is given by:-
[tex]x(x-1)(x-3)=2002\\\Rightarrow\ x^3-4x^2+3x-2002=0[/tex]
By rational root theorem, the possible zeroes are=[tex]\frac{p}{q}[/tex]
Now, here p=2002 and q=1
Then the possible zeroes are factors of 2002,
Now, the factors of 2002=[tex]1,2,7,11,13,14,143,77,22,91,....[/tex]
When we check the above values in the equation, only x=14 satisfy the equation.
Such that [tex]14(14-1)(14-3)=2002[/tex]
hence, the dimensions of the original block of wood= 14 in x 14 in x 14 in
